What are Values and Beliefs Tests?
Values and beliefs tests are tools designed to help individuals explore and understand their core principles and convictions. These tests typically consist of a series of questions that prompt reflection on personal values, ethical dilemmas, and belief systems. By analyzing responses, individuals can gain insights into what drives their behaviors and decision-making processes.
Why Are Values and Beliefs Important?
Understanding one's values and beliefs is crucial for personal development and well-being. This awareness can enhance relationships, guide career choices, and influence how we interact with the world. Exploring these aspects can lead to greater self-awareness and a more fulfilling life. Additionally, in a diverse society, recognizing and respecting differing values and beliefs is essential for harmony and collaboration.
Interpreting Your Results
Once you complete a values and beliefs test, interpreting your results can provide valuable information about yourself. Each response is typically scored, and the results will highlight key areas of importance to you. It is essential to reflect on these findings and consider how they align with your everyday life. Remember, the goal is not to label yourself but to gain insights that can lead to personal growth.
